Cardinal Robert Prevost
[[link removed]] was
elected the new leader of the Catholic church Thursday, becoming the
first American pontiff. But like any American, Pope Leo XIV seems to
have his own opinions
[[link removed]] about
President Donald Trump and Vice President JD Vance. (Spoiler alert: he
doesn’t seem like a fan!)
Charlie Kirk, the Christian nationalist
[[link removed]] founder
of Turning Point USA, started out backing
[[link removed]] Prevost’s
selection, pointing to his apparent Republican voting record, but
seemed to descend into doubt
[[link removed]].
In a video
[[link removed]] posted to X,
Kirk initially appeared nonplussed as he aired his concerns about Pope
Leo’s “not-so-great tweets.” The right-wing fanatic was
referring to several old reposts by an X account associated with the
name Robert Prevost, which has been confirmed as belonging to the new
pope.
Kirk mused that perhaps an American pope had been selected because
“they want a voice that is also for the opening of American borders
while we have President Trump!”
“God Save the Church,” Jack Posobiec, the pitiable MAGA activist
covering the papal conclave for The Charlie Kirk Show, wrote
[[link removed]] in a post on
X.
The “End Wokeness” account on X posted
[[link removed]] screenshots of
reposts from Prevost’s account, including posts that criticized
Trump’s first-term immigration polices, one
[[link removed]] that advocated
for gun reform, and another that advocated to “end racism in our
hearts and in society” in the wake of George Floyd’s murder.
While Kirk seemed less certain about what exactly Pope Leo’s
appointment meant for the future, far-right internet troll Laura
Loomer was decidedly more … decided. “Just another Marxist puppet
in the Vatican,” she wrote
[[link removed]] in a post on
X. “Catholics don’t have anything good to look forward to.”
Loomer spread her vitriol across several posts about the new pope’s
supposed online activity. “The new Pope once retweeted a post about
how we need to keep praying for career criminal & drug addict George
Floyd,” she wrote
[[link removed]] in another
post. “The tweet said, ‘May all hatred, violence and prejudice be
eradicated.’ What prejudice? Is that another way to spell FENTANYL
OVERDOSE? MARXIST POPE!”
In another post, she simply wrote
[[link removed]], “WOKE
MARXIST POPE.”
This is the same woman who met with the president last month
to advise
[[link removed]] that
he oust multiple staffers on his National Security Council—and he
did.
Other MAGA voices weren’t quite as disturbed—even the really far
right ones. Ryan Girdusky, a political consultant who previously
wrote [[link removed]] for
notorious neo-Nazi Richard Spencer, counseled caution in a post on
X.
“Trying to fit the ideology of the Pope in the context of American
politics is a fruitless endeavor,” he wrote
[[link removed]]. “If
you’re Catholic, pray that he’s a good steward of the Church and
defends the throne of Christ as the successor of Peter.”
